Hi Mark!

I have a problem with M52233DEMO.
   
This happens on a computer:

- Recognizes the USB card.
- Open the window of flash programmer
- When I erase it, occasionally sends error
- When I program it, not ending this phase
- Is, on some occasions I can erase it but I can't never program it

In other computers I can erase it and program it normally.

Thanks.

Hi Jacobo

I would take a look at http://forums.freescale.com/freescale/board?board.id=CWCFCOMM since there are quite a lot of problem reports of this nature.

My experience is that CW7.1 (assuming you are using it) has more problems with programming than CW6.x. Sometimes it stops working on my Vista PC and then I have to unplug the cable and restart CW to get it working again.

Don't forget that you can also use CFFlasher (from Freescale) to delete and program. This may work better in some cases.
